This spicy summer corn dip is a hit with everyone. It tastes great with fresh corn, hot jalapeos, and creamy cheese. It's a great starter for summer parties, barbecues, and picnics.
Ingredients: 2 cups corn kernels fresh or frozen. 1 red bell pepper, diced. 1 jalapeo pepper, minced. 1/2 cup mayonnaise. 1/2 cup sour cream. 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ese. 1/4 cup chopped fresh cilantro. 1 teaspoon chili powder. 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der. Salt and pepper to taste.
Instructions: Preheat oven to 350F 175C. In a mixing bowl, combine corn, red bell pepper, jalapeo, mayonnaise, sour cream, cheddar cheese, cilantro, chili powder, and garlic powder. Season with salt and pepper. Transfer the mixture to a baking dish and spread it out evenly. Bake for 20-25 minutes, until bubbly and golden brown on top. Serve warm with tortilla chips or sliced vegetables.
Prep Time: 10 minutes
Cook Time: 25 minutes
